Life & love: Is it better to use your head or your heart?

When it comes to a choice between using your head or your heart to decide whether or not to pursue a love interest, or in deciding what you should or should not do in your life, generally choose the advice given to you by your heart.

If you listen to all the little voices in your head then you might be prevented from ever venturing outward and into the greatest experiences that you might ever have. Your head is filled with little fears and superstitions, filled with things that other people have told you over the years, and things that you were taught as you matured into who you now are. Some of these things may be what is best for you but others just may not be. Sometimes what seems to be logical, is not, especially where love is concerned.

Often times it turns out that illogical is exactly where you want to be, where as your head might lie to you, your heart will not. Your heart will always be honest with you. It will tell you when it is happy and it will tell you when it is sad. Using the emotions that your heart gives you, you will know when to go into a relationship, and when it is time to leave one. Just make sure that you listen to what it is telling you.

Listen when your heart is elated and happy, but also listen when it is hurt or afraid, these are the emotions that it will use to guide you in your path through life. Life is the greatest adventure that you can ever experience, and love the greatest gift that can ever be given, or received. Your emotions are the fuel which makes living worthwhile and they are there to guide you.

Whether the emotion you experience is happiness, love, kindness, or sadness, these feelings are what make life worth the living. You shouldn't miss the opportunity to experience them to the fullest because you were busy listening to the ghosts in your mind telling you what someone else has said or experienced. You need to experience it to know if it is what is right for you. If your heart says that it just might be, then take the chance, and listen to your heart.

Run with your heart, let it lead you into territories that will cause you to laugh, to cry, to smile, sing and dance. Feel the intense pleasure of receiving love and of giving love. Risk the sadness of a broken heart because it is worth the feeling of an elated one. Enjoy the emotional roller coaster that is life.

Feel kindness and empathy for those around you who may not be as content in this life, and when things are not so good in your world, be comforted when these same emotions are offered by someone else to you. When your heart aches or is afraid, then you must follow the direction that it is advising for you, and move yourself away from the person who is causing your pain.

heart knows only too well what is best for you. You just have to listen to what the emotions in your heart are telling you to do. They are there to guide you in the right direction.
